German Company Identified as the First Tenant of New Corporate Park

(WGTD)---A German health care company has been identified as the first tenant of a new industrial park that's to be located south of Pleasant Prairie Premium Outlets.

Fresenius Kabi plans to build a nearly 600,000 sq. ft. assembly, fulfillment and office facility that'll initially employee about 100. In ten years, the company says the number could rise to 164, according to documents from the Pleasant Prairie Plan Commission. The commission is scheduled to review site plans Monday night.

The company's North American headquarters is located in Lake Zurich, Illinois. Fresenius Kabi's web site says the company employees 1,500 in Illinois. 

According to a news release, Fresenius Kabi is a "global health care company that specializes in life-saving medicines and technologies for infusion, transfusion and clinical nutrition." The company's products and services are used to help care for critically and chronically ill patients. 

The building would be the first in the 300-acre Stateline 94 Corp. Park that was approved last summer by the Pleasant Prairie Village Board. Reports at the time indicated that the park would consist of five buildings with as many as 1,250 employees over the next ten years.
